How they compare

Belgium currently reports 1,507 1000 USD against 1,244 1000 USD in Bosnia and Herzegovina, a difference of 263 1000 USD.

That makes Belgium's figure about 1.2 times Bosnia and Herzegovina's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 18 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Belgium ahead.

Belgium ranks 22nd and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 24th of 84 countries.

Belgium has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
